Goodcover Integrates with “Choice”

Goodcover, a disruptive insurtech company focused on providing affordable and customer-centric products, has become the first brand to integrate with Clearcover’s “Choice” platform. Goodcover’s Auto service, which offers comprehensive car insurance coverage, now leverages Clearcover’s backend infrastructure, streamlining the quote process for auto insurance selection. This partnership strengthens Goodcover’s commitment to empowering renters in achieving their financial goals, offering them a simpler way to secure reliable and budget-friendly car insurance.

Clearcover’s Funding History

Clearcover’s continuous success in the insurtech space is evident in its impressive funding history. To date, the company has raised over $480 million in funding, enabling it to develop cutting-edge technology and expand its range of products and services.
